From: Mumit Khan Date: Thu, 10 Jun 1999 20:40:39 +0000 (+0000) Subject: Mumit Khan X-Git-Tag: releases/libgcj-2.95.0~189 X-Git-Url: http://git.ipfire.org/cgi-bin/gitweb.cgi?a=commitdiff_plain;h=d3b6b80cde781b060c73b3f408ff892c8d6a8813;p=thirdparty%2Fgcc.git Mumit Khan Mumit Khan * reg-stack.c (stack_reg_life_analysis): Find all the RETURN insns. From-SVN: r27475 --- diff --git a/gcc/ChangeLog b/gcc/ChangeLog index 7b6b5a76ad7c..38a6fac5ee0b 100644 --- a/gcc/ChangeLog +++ b/gcc/ChangeLog @@ -1,3 +1,7 @@ +Thu Jun 10 20:37:57 1999 Mumit Khan + + * reg-stack.c (stack_reg_life_analysis): Find all the RETURN insns. + Thu Jun 10 19:23:00 1999 J"orn Rennecke * sh.h (TARGET_HARWARD, TARGET_HARVARD): Changed the former to the diff --git a/gcc/reg-stack.c b/gcc/reg-stack.c index 787b5a180322..8a27b9563b62 100644 --- a/gcc/reg-stack.c +++ b/gcc/reg-stack.c @@ -1257,7 +1257,7 @@ stack_reg_life_analysis (first, stackentry) function into the epilogue. */ if (GET_CODE (block_end[blocks-1]) != JUMP_INSN - || GET_CODE (PATTERN (block_end[blocks-1])) == RETURN) + || returnjump_p (block_end[blocks-1])) mark_regs_pat (retvalue, block_out_reg_set+blocks-1); } }